CSS中找到父元素是很常見的一件事情。下面我們來看看如何使用CSS找到父元素。
/* 通過選擇器的方式找到父元素 */ .parent-selector { /* 父元素的樣式 */ } .parent-selector .child-selector { /* 子元素的樣式 */ }
上面的代碼中,我們使用選擇器的方式找到了父元素,然后通過子選擇器來對其進行樣式展示。
/* 通過偽類選擇器找到父元素 */ .parent-selector:hover { /* 父元素被鼠標懸停時的樣式 */ }
我們也可以通過偽類選擇器的方式找到父元素。在上面的代碼中,當我們將鼠標懸停在父元素上時,就會出現我們所設置的樣式。
/* 通過JavaScript找到父元素 */ var child = document.querySelector(".child-selector"); var parent = child.parentNode;
如果以上兩種方式都無法找到所需的父元素,則可以通過JavaScript來查找。在上面的代碼中,我們先使用querySelector方法找到子元素,然后使用parentNode方法找到其父元素。
總結一下,我們可以通過選擇器、偽類選擇器或JavaScript來找到父元素,只需要根據具體的場景來選擇最適合的方式。
下一篇css媒體查詢簡寫